Overview

DOVER 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is a public primary serving grades 3–5 in DOVER PLAINS, New York. The school enrolls 305 students. It is part of the DOVER UNION FREE SCHOOL DISTRICT district.

Equity & Title I

In the United States, Free/Reduced Lunch (FRL) eligibility is the primary federal proxy for student poverty. Schools with 40% or more FRL-eligible students typically qualify for Title I school-wide programs.
